Transaction e776644744a3eaab5cab28dc34c3ed704c55d74066d14ef181242c9eebe43744
1 Input
1 Output
-
e776644744a3eaab5cab28dc34c3ed704c55d74066d14ef181242c9eebe43744:0
- value
- 1030376
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c9881a021d3c36e48957b69662a7f6939dc4322d OP_EQUAL
- address
- 3L4cnc7hRtKHTNUPQuBJJcPA373pBmasTQ